You must — there are over 200,000 words in our … WebFeb 17, 2014 · tripe (n.) c. 1300, from Old French tripe "guts, intestines, entrails used as food" (13c.), of unknown origin, perhaps via Spanish tripa from Arabic therb "suet" [Klein, Barnhart]. Applied contemptuously to persons (1590s), then to anything considered worthless, foolish, or offensive (1892). ‘cite’ updated on February 17, 2014 Advertisement grading property lot

WebDec 18, 2024 · Tripe refers to the edible muscle walls of the stomachs of these animals. Considered an edible byproduct of animal slaughter, tripe is sold for human consumption or added to animal foods, such... Webtripe (trīp) n. 1. The rubbery lining of the stomach of cattle or other ruminants, used as food. 2. Informal Something of no value; rubbish. [Middle English, from Old French tripes, intestines, tripe .] American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, Fifth Edition. Copyright © 2016 by Houghton Mifflin Harcourt Publishing Company.
